<HTML><BODY style="word-wrap: break-word; -khtml-nbsp-mode: space; -khtml-line-break: after-white-space; ">I would also suggest that the left arrow is off-putting to newbies.  There's no obvious key for it, and it causes a lot of confusion for the user trying to figure out how to make one.  So it ends up being a barrier to entry. Making ParagraphEditor "magically" replace things (or render them specially) isn't really better.   <DIV><BR class="khtml-block-placeholder"></DIV><DIV>I think it's time to let this convention go - it's more trouble than its worth.<DIV><BR class="khtml-block-placeholder"></DIV><DIV>-Todd Blanchard</DIV><DIV> <BR><DIV><DIV>On Jun 4, 2006, at 1:15 PM, Duncan Mak wrote:</DIV><BR class="Apple-interchange-newline"><BLOCKQUOTE type="cite">On 6/4/06, <B class="gmail_sendername">stéphane ducasse</B> &lt;<A href="mailto:ducasse@iam.unibe.ch">ducasse@iam.unibe.ch</A>&gt; wrote:<DIV><SPAN class="gmail_quote"></SPAN><BLOCKQUOTE class="gmail_quote" style="border-left: 1px solid rgb(204, 204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;"> I realized that the preference may not be what you suggest.<BR>In that case propose an enh. Indeed this is important that all the<BR>code is store using one convention.</BLOCKQUOTE><DIV><BR>With syntaxHighlightingAsYouTypeAnsiAssignment enabled, I can see that _ will get converted to :=. <BR><BR>In both OmniBrowser and Shout Workspace, this conversion only happens after having accepted the buffer (i.e. no more red border). It would be best if it could do it on the fly, without requiring the buffer be accepted. <BR><BR>For now, I'll work on adding a new keybinding to ParagraphEditor (ctrl-=) for entering := and submit a patch for that. Later, when everything's been converted to use :=, maybe then I can put together a package to alter only the rendering of := to the left-arrow. <BR><BR>Does that sound good?<BR><BR>Duncan.</DIV></DIV><DIV style="margin-top: 0px; margin-right: 0px; margin-bottom: 0px; margin-left: 0px; min-height: 14px; "><BR></DIV> </BLOCKQUOTE></DIV><BR></DIV></DIV></BODY></HTML>